Leader of top federal worker union calls for end of US government shutdown

by
Joseph Gedeon in Washington
from US news | The Guardian on (#711MG)

Hundreds of thousands of employees remain unpaid as second-longest US shutdown stretches into fourth week

The head of America's largest federal workers union says it is time to end the government shutdown, now the second-longest in US history, as hundreds of thousands of employees miss another round of paychecks.

Everett Kelley, who leads the American Federation of Government Employees representing more than 800,000 workers, avoided assigning blame to either party in the Monday morning letter but said lawmakers must stop playing politics and pass a stopgap funding measure to reopen the government, its closure now eclipsing the four-week mark.
